cpu几核几线程是什么意思-cpu的几核几线程是什么意思
cpu几核几线程是什么意思
CPU 几核几线程中的 “核” 指的是 CPU 的物理核心数量,“线程” 指的是 CPU 能够同时处理的线程数量,通常与超线程技术相关。以下是具体介绍:

- CPU 核心
- 定义:CPU 核心是 CPU 内部独立的运算处理单元,相当于一个微型的独立处理器。
- 作用:每个核心都可以独立执行指令、进行数据处理等操作。比如,一个四核 CPU 就有四个这样的独立核心,能同时处理四个不同的任务或数据块。核心数越多,理论上 CPU 并行处理多任务的能力就越强,比如在同时运行多个软件、进行多任务处理时,就可以让不同的核心分别负责不同的任务,提高整体处理效率。
- CPU 线程
- 定义:线程是程序运行的最小单位,是一种逻辑概念。
- 作用:在没有超线程技术时,一个核心对应一个线程。但超线程技术出现后,通过特殊的硬件指令,能将一个物理核心模拟成多个逻辑核心来使用。例如英特尔的超线程技术可使一个核心模拟成两个逻辑核心,实现一个核心处理两个线程的数据,提高了单个核心的并发处理能力。
为了更通俗地理解,可以把 CPU 核心比喻成银行的柜员,线程数就相当于柜员可以同时处理的业务窗口数量。没有超线程技术时,一个柜员对应一个窗口;有了超线程技术,一个柜员可以同时处理两个窗口的业务。
